 > ͏    I guess it's mostly the cause mentioned by Balling:
 > ͏    Dependent frames unavailable for the current frame's decoding.
 > ͏    (that utilizes Inter-frame compression: a frame may refer arbitrary
 other frames)
 > ͏    .
 > ͏    Thus it may only continue display at that doesn't depend on
 previous missing frames.
 > ͏    (or presenting half-decoded garbage meanwhile)
 >
 > ͏    The problem could probably be mitigated by setting
 "-noaccurate_seek" (input)?
 > ͏    Or certain fix on the server-side that delivers the stream.
